Job Description
Standardizes processes for manufacturing core products and redesigns processes to improve throughout and manufacturing costs. Develops routings and manufacturing documentation, designs tooling and equipment.
Supports assembly operations with expendables ordering and invoicing. Update area metrics to identify areas for improvement. Reviews routings, DCP, materials and tool lists prior to release for manufacturing approval.
Creation of manufacturing documentation DCP and SWI for use in production areas. Coordinates with area supervisor for on boarding of new personnel within manufacturing. Acts as a technical resource providing guidance and expertise for team members in their daily technical work.
May occasionally be called upon to fill in or help handle excess workload demands. Leads and facilitates continuous improvement thru; SIFP, QIPPs, and Lean initiatives. Standardizes processes for assembly core products and redesigns processes to improve throughput and manufacturing costs. Identifies and requests tooling, test plan, gauges and fixtures to support the manufacturing or products.
Provides Assembly manufacturing support as needed. Understanding of customer requirements and ability to identify deviations as they occur. Ability to train others as related to and area of specialty. Provides support to manufacturing personnel and teams in a concurrent engineering environment. Provides manufacturing support in the identification, procurement, and management of assembly tools for production.
Provides technical support to Project and Business Teams and performs manufacturing engineering activities in a concurrent engineering environment. Performs special projects to support business objectives as required. To adhere company HSE (Health, Safety & Environmental) policy, rules & regulations. To integrate HSE as part of the job function. Perform Gap Analysis of relevant machining industries standard or TechnipFMC machining specification meet process. Perform the readiness task as per Manufacturing readiness level (MRL).
You are meant for this job if:
Bachelor’s degree in engineering with two to five plus years of relevant experience in specialized area or product line(s).
Detailed knowledge of at least one TFMC or related product line and general knowledge of several lines.
Some knowledge of systems and application.
Basic knowledge of competing and alternative technologies.
Ability to read, understand and create manufacturing drawings & procedures.
Must be proficient in use of CAD, schematic and TCE Database systems related to Engineering functions.
